2022 & Sydney NG Meet Recap

Posted by chipollo - December 21st, 2022


As Christmas comes around the corner, so does the end of 2022… and good riddance! I think this year in some ways was the most difficult I’ve faced in a while, I lost some friends and I gained new ones as well as a slew of personal shit in real life and I expect that 2023 will follow suit and kick my ass all the same cus some of these things still haven’t been resolved. I’m pretty resilient though so I think I’ll be fine. 


However, it wasn’t all horrible cus I think I had some of the best times of my life this year! So I reckon why not recap my year with Newgrounds like I did last year. Hopefully, it’ll be a fun journey :o]


At the start of the year, I provided cover art for @dungeonation's Pico VS Bear DX and @SlickRamen's Peter's Quest! The Peter's Quest drawing was actually done in 2021 but ahhhh fuck whatever.




While working on those, I also signed up to help with the NG Winter Fest Opening. I’m still pretty proud of how my part came out!



At some point, my break was over and I had to return to my school duties but it was a nice warm-up to get a start on my year! Still, I managed to find ways to work on anything else but my assignments 😅


In February, I participated in the CapSteve Zine (Google Drive ver). I remember thinking to myself, "Well, if I'm going to be in this gay ass zine, I might as well lean into it." So I drew Steve and Captain holding each other and singing karaoke to one of my favourite songs, Take Off Your Pants by Planet Booty. I almost animated it but I didn’t have enough time to do that.



@VoicesByCorey asked me to make a Twitter banner for him, I'm still pretty jolly about how it came out.


Earlier this year, I used hold twitter spaces (they were chaotic and scary so I don't do that anymore!) and during one of them, @itsreddqueen said she had an idea for an NG collab where artists draw a tarot card with each card being based on an NG character/property. This was turned into the NG Tarot Card Collab!



I celebrated my one year anniversary on NG! I hope there are many more years to come.



Pico Day was moved to June 11th and on that day Fulpware was released!



@RGPAnims asked me if I wanted to be a part of it somewhere in April and of course, I accepted even though I was pretty sure I wouldn't have the time to do it. Alongside animating a microgame segment, I was tasked with the job of working on the cutscenes. Here’s a Twitter thread that goes more in-depth into that. 


I also asked Jeff to voice for the after credits two days before Pico Day. I'm pretty sure I got the lines the morning of the release. I just remember in my drowsy tiredness laughing at the lines before sending them over.

The rest of November was almost completely dedicated to me preparing myself for the NG meet in Sydney which had been in planning since a little after Fulpware was released.



QUICK RECOUNT OF SYD NG MEET UP!

@nexketch did one of these already but I still wanted to write something up!


I went with Joey (@redtailfins) and Ethan (@CrabFunk)! I was incredibly nervous about coming to this meet up (@Luis had a very stern talking to me about it!) so it definitely made it easier to go with people I already knew.


I think when we were all meeting up it was a little awkward however while having brunch at Pancakes On The Rocks I feel like we all started warming up to each other! I had myself a big meaty steak with salad, both of which I absolutely fucking DEMOLISHED with BBQ sauce. It was all pretty cordial and we were talking about art, animation, Newgrounds, Bluey, blah blah blah.


iu_842925_9306833.webp

iu_842926_9306833.webp

(@Crashtroid asked me to shake Benny @Plufmot's hand on one of Luis’ Twitter spaces and I made sure I kept my word on that. Hopefully you don't mind the @ man!)


One of the coolest things I noticed was even though there was a sort of generational divide between current Newgrounders and people who went to the meet up a decade prior, everyone got along extremely well! It was intriguing watching Joey and Colin (@Chag) talk in-depth about dinosaurs in media and reviving extinct animals.


After that we moved to the Opera House where we took some photos and danced. Then we sat on some grass underneath a tree and chilled out for about an hour. I watched some people surround Colin as he shared his extensive knowledge on the animation industry in Australia. NG meets are very educational!


iu_842927_9306833.webp

(Exposing our pure unfiltered Newgrounds aura to the Sydney public.)


When it hit around 5pm, we got up and walking to our next location. While walking, I was talking to Colin about Supernatural and Doctor Who (I've never watched either) but my train of thought was completely ran over by this roofless car with the tackiest bedazzlements I'd ever seen. In the front seat was a guy with a cowboy hat and in the tiny backseat was a tiny dog ALSO with a cowboy hat. I swear there were these hot pink accents all over the car but I can't remember all too good. I wish I had caught a photo or at least got a better look of the car. I freaked out and I couldn't even let poor Colin finish his sentence. I was genuinely entranced.


Anyways, we got to the docks by the Crown Hotel and while everyone was goofing about, I took this time to doodle a little.


When it was between 6pm and 7pm, we went to Strike Bowling which had Daniel (@D-SuN) art all over the place! It was so frickin' sweet. I watched Joey get his first drink which he described "like juice but worse". We bowled for a bit before hitting the town again.


iu_842928_9306833.jpg

(Not my photo, just grabbed this from the internet. I believe that being surrounded by his own drawings maxed out Daniel's bowling stats giving him the ability to absolutely slam all of us at bowling. He must of had some higher power that had his back cus Colin was the only one beating him and his lane got abruptly shut down.)


Next stop was this area in Sydney near Haymarket where they had a bunch of these eateries opened till late.


While walking there, this guy came up to us doing this thing called "freeline skating" where you got these mini skateboards for each foot and you skate around. We chatted to this guy for a sec before he gave his skates to Daniel who absolutely fucking shredded in the damn things (also got very close to hitting a tiny white dog). Turns out he's actually freeline skated before. That combined with the bowling experience made Joey and I flabbergasted by the existence of this guy.


Ok, so we get to the Haymarket area and we sit down cus some of the fellas want to get some alcohol from their hotels and Taco Bell. Benny said "we'll be 30 minutes, tops!" It took them 2 hours. It wasn't all bad though, we used most of the time to draw and talk but we kept going back to the phrase, "where ARE THEY?!"


They came back at around 11pm maybe. A few fellas had to go because they were busy or buses stopped running at a certain time. A little disappointed cus there was a plan to do karaoke but oh well!


Some rando asked us to sing Happy Birthday to his sister (or cousin, I can't remember actually) and of course we did. After that we split up into two groups. One group went to one of the bars around the area but I went with the group that went to the docks to smoke weed (I don't smoke weed, I just wanted Benny's soda goon drink). When we got back to the bar and it was around late 12am. I hung around till 1am before calling it a night.


It was honestly a little bittersweet, even though it was an awesome day with some of the coolest people I've ever easily clicked with, I was sorta sad cus I wouldn't see these guys till the next meet up which I hope will be next year. Still, a super cool day and I'm super glad I went!
